Output 40884afc944da17a11549f67dbe03b7e2ede275ade2353626fb1acef75159e05:1

value
16443000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ddb26de8dd1e80f7c6806181ccfd2e6476693b6 OP_EQUAL
address
ACfLXikLAdMTTCDGqwJgByjtABT7ekLsfY
transaction
40884afc944da17a11549f67dbe03b7e2ede275ade2353626fb1acef75159e05